Mark 4:41 — Bible Verse (KJV)
“And they feared exceedingly, and said one to another, What manner of man is this, that even the wind and the sea obey him?”

Mark 4:41 in 6 Bible Translations
Read Mark 4:41 in the King James Version (KJV) and 5 other free, public-domain translations side by side.
Mark 4:41 WEB — World English Bible (2000)
“They were greatly afraid and said to one another, “Who then is this, that even the wind and the sea obey him?””
Mark 4:41 — World English Bible
Mark 4:41 ASV — American Standard Version (1901)
“And they feared exceedingly, and said one to another, Who then is this, that even the wind and the sea obey him?”
Mark 4:41 — American Standard Version
Mark 4:41 YLT — Young's Literal Translation (1862)
“and they feared a great fear, and said one to another, `Who, then, is this, that even the wind and the sea do obey him?'”
Mark 4:41 — Young's Literal Translation
Mark 4:41 DBY — Darby Translation (1890)
“And they feared [with] great fear, and said one to another, Who then is this, that even the wind and the sea obey him?”
Mark 4:41 — Darby Translation
Mark 4:41 GEN — Geneva Bible (1599)
“And they feared exceedingly, and said one to another, Who is this, that both the winde and sea obey him? ”
